Class A Misdemeanor


A Class A Misdemeanor is the highest misdemeanor charge in the state of Indiana. Being convicted of a Class A Misdemeanor can have a dire impact on your future. Prison Sentences and Fines

The potential prison sentence is up to 1 year in the local county jail. Indiana Law provides latitude in the sentences such as work release, home detention, or even probation. The fine associated with a Class A Misdemeanor charge is up to $5,000.00.

Examples of a Class A Misdemeanor are Theft under $750, Battery with Bodily Injury, Domestic Battery, Dealing in Marijuana, Possession of a Controlled Substance, Trespass, Possession of a Synthetic Drug, Driving while Suspended, Resisting Law Enforcement, and Carrying a Handgun without a License.
